The origin and meaning of the name Rhonda are also touched upon. It's used mostly in English and Welsh, with its language of origin being Old Greek and Welsh. From Welsh roots, its meaning is "good spear." The name was possibly coined in the 20th century, maybe a blend of "Rhoda" and "Linda," or influenced by the Rhondda Valley in South Wales, or even the feminist Margaret. 2. Where can I find verified information about public incidents or accidents?
Generally, when looking for verified information about public incidents or accidents, it's best to consult official sources. These often include local law enforcement reports, official government records, or established news organizations with a reputation for accuracy. Websites that specialize in public records or news archives might also contain such details. It's very important to check multiple credible sources to confirm any information, just to be sure, so.

3. How can I ensure the information I find is accurate?
Ensuring accuracy is pretty important when researching any public event. One good way is to cross-reference information from several independent, reputable sources. Look for consistent details across different reports. Be wary of unverified social media posts or websites that lack clear authorship or a history of factual reporting. If a piece of information seems too sensational or lacks supporting evidence, it's probably a good idea to approach it with caution.
